Transaction 62714ae25f910f1dae6bbb108a11ca9a62e7db80f58bb9d65687efe3fc84b566
1 Input
1 Output
-
62714ae25f910f1dae6bbb108a11ca9a62e7db80f58bb9d65687efe3fc84b566:0
- value
- 998976
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 82f01fb5b1baca450eacd4adf10ec4a04a822b498b3be8b55ecf083ca59c6d4e
- address
- tb1pstcpldd3ht9y2r4v6jklzrky5p9gy26f3va73d27euyrefvud48qms6uu9